What literary device is used in the title of the play?

AMetaphor

BPun

CHyperbole

DSimile

Answer:

B. Pun

Read Explanation:

The title of Oscar Wilde's play The Importance of Being Earnest utilizes a pun as its literary device. A pun is a form of wordplay that exploits multiple meanings of a word or the similar sounds of different words for humorous or rhetorical effect. In this case, the word Earnest has a dual meaning.
